Home - Services - Enterprise Application Services - Migration & Modernization

Legacy Migration & Modernization


Legacy Modernization

Most large corporations have developed applications for decades in order to meet their business need. In today's world, business environment has changed significantly signaling the need for upgraded IT solutions. Business requires one or more of the following upgrades to their legacy applications: user friendly GUI based front-ends interfacing with business logic running at the back-end IBM mainframe, upgrading one business application to interface with other business application on different platform, re-architecting the existing application to cope with technology advancements, etc.

Legacy Modernization can be broadly categorized into three groups. Migration or Conversion as it is called, generally involves changing the application developed on one language platform to higher releases of the same language platform, one database to another database etc. Re-engineering, on the other hand, involves re-architecting the application into a newer platform completely such as developing J2EE based application replacing a given legacy COBOL application on IBM mainframe. There is a third category, mostly recognized by large corporate houses having legacy applications handling millions of transaction at any point in time is called Hybrid model. In Hybrid model most of business rule processing logic is retained in the legacy language, database environment to leverage the processing capabilities of the mainframes and only the front-end is replaced with GUI using new technology platform.

Maples Legacy Modernization Practice

Maples ESM Technologies is focused on Enterprise Application Services. With strong expertise in Mainframe Technology area and J2EE, Maples' is well positioned to offer legacy Modernization solutions to customers.

Our well defined methodology supports the modernization of applications through a phased approach. Analysis, Definition, Execution and Implementation/support phases ensure that the objectives are met with high transparency and predictability.

Re-Engineering Services

Reverse engineering and forward engineering processes are well defined by our experienced technology experts. Our tool based business rule extraction methodology is the backbone of re-engineering activity. Code analyzer, data dictionary builder, program flow diagram builder, cross reference report generator, support for code translation are some of the functions of our in-house tool set.

These tools are sure to improve the process time of Business Rule Extraction phase. These highly intelligent Java based tools are easily customizable to work for various platforms.

Maples has used these tools even for a non standard platform successfully such as Tandem.

Our analysis phase ensures that requirements are understood and reviewed and approved by customers before we embark on full scale assignment. Our testing methodology ensures successful testing of deliveries to our customers.

Migration Services

Our migration expertise is focused on mainframe technology. Having built our expertise over a period of time , we understand various IBM and non IBM COBOL language environment and have positioned ourselves well in this area.

Typical migration practice in which we have expertise is: Migrating applications built on OS/VS COBOL or VS/COBOL II language environment to newer Enterprise COBOL on mainframe. Our technology specialists have developed in-house tools to accomplish this task. Our technologist also have expertise in using IBM supplied tools such as CCCA tools.

Another migration practice in which we have expertise is :

Migrating applications built on IMS database to more recent releases of relational database such as DB2 on mainframe.

Migration process involves study and pilot phase to firm up our understanding of the requirements with our customer. Impact analysis and Code conversion will ensure the migration is done as per requirement. Testing will ensure work products are tested thoroughly before delivery.

Maples has the ability to undertake and execute large scale projects in the IBM mainframe/ J2EE area, using an extremely cost and time optimized on-shore / on-site - off shore development and delivery model. Maples can leverage it's in country expertise and project management skills and use it's off shore team to provide customers a highly attractive alternative or to its in house development efforts.

Maples' talented pool of technologists have implemented software solutions in multiple verticals including,

  • Financial
  • Energy
  • Pharmaceutical
  • Education
  • Telecommunication
  • Healthcare

Technology

We deliver highly transactional and scalable end-to-end global enterprise solutions, through a well-defined process, which includes requirements analysis gathering, architectural design, development, testing, implementation, and maintenance of the solution.

Our technology focus area on IBM mainframe includes :

  • CICS, DB2 and Enterprise COBOL.
  • IMS DB/DC and PL/I
  • Assembler

Maples has invested in world class infrastructure on Mainframe to enable development and deployment of solutions to our customers. We have IBM S/390, Z/890 with Z/OS, OS/390, MVS and range of s/w and utilities supplied by IBM. We have 2 * 2 MBPS high-speed link and ISDN Dial-up link to connect to our customer facility.

Our mission is to provide cost effective and high quality services and solutions to organizations in the Enterprise space. We operate as virtual extensions to our customer teams and this helps us to better meet our customer's business goals.



Related Links



EAS - Services

Home | Services | Clients & Partners  | About Maples | Contact Us | Site Map
Maples ESM - An Enterprise System Management (ESM) Services Provider
© Maples ESM Technologies Pvt Ltd. All rights reserved. Privacy | Terms of use